开发近义词app

appcmsadmin 2025-01-10 APP开发 11 0
A⁺AA⁻

开发近义词App的基本步骤

开发一个近义词App的过程涉及多个关键步骤,确保应用的功能性和用户体验。以下是开发近义词App的基本步骤:

  1. 市场调研
    在开始开发之前,进行市场调研是至关重要的。了解现有的近义词App的功能、用户反馈和市场需求,可以帮助你确定你的App需要哪些独特的功能。

  2. 功能规划
    根据市场调研的结果,制定功能列表。常见的功能包括:

    • 近义词和反义词查询
    • 词语解释和例句
    • 用户收藏和历史记录
    • 多语言支持
    • 语音输入和输出功能
  3. 设计用户界面
    用户界面的设计应简洁明了,便于用户快速查找所需的词汇。可以使用原型设计工具(如Figma或Sketch)来创建UI原型,并进行用户测试以获取反馈。

  4. 选择技术栈
    根据目标平台(iOS、Android或Web),选择合适的技术栈。常用的技术包括:

    • 前端:React Native、Flutter
    • 后端:Node.js、Django
    • 数据库:MongoDB、MySQL
  5. 开发与测试
    在开发过程中,确保进行持续的测试,以发现和修复bug。可以采用敏捷开发方法,分阶段发布功能,逐步完善App。

  6. 发布与推广
    完成开发后,将App发布到应用商店,并通过社交媒体、博客和其他渠道进行推广,吸引用户下载。

深度扩展:开发近义词App的挑战与解决方案

用户体验的重要性

用户体验(UX)是App成功的关键因素之一。为了提升用户体验,开发者需要关注以下几个方面:

  • 界面友好性
    界面设计应简洁,避免复杂的操作流程。用户能够快速找到所需的功能,提升使用效率。

  • 响应速度
    查询近义词的速度应尽可能快。可以通过优化数据库查询和使用缓存技术来提高响应速度。

  • 个性化推荐
    根据用户的使用习惯,提供个性化的词汇推荐。例如,用户常用的词汇可以被标记为“常用词”,方便快速访问。

数据库的构建与维护

近义词App的核心在于其词汇数据库。构建一个全面且准确的数据库是一个挑战。以下是一些建议:

  • 数据来源
    可以利用现有的词典API(如Oxford、Merriam-Webster等)来获取词汇数据,确保数据的准确性和权威性。

  • 定期更新
    语言是不断发展的,定期更新数据库以添加新词汇和删除过时的词汇是必要的。

  • 用户反馈机制
    允许用户反馈词汇的准确性和使用情况,利用这些反馈不断优化数据库。

营销策略

在App开发完成后,营销策略的制定同样重要。以下是一些有效的营销策略:

  • 社交媒体营销
    利用社交媒体平台(如微博、微信、抖音等)进行宣传,发布使用技巧和用户评价,吸引更多用户下载。

  • 内容营销
    创建与语言学习相关的内容,如博客文章、视频教程等,吸引目标用户群体,提高品牌知名度。

  • 合作推广
    教育机构、语言学习平台合作,进行联合推广,扩大用户基础。

未来发展方向

随着人工智能和自然语言处理技术的发展,近义词App的未来充满了可能性。以下是一些潜在的发展方向:

  • 智能推荐系统
    利用机器学习算法,根据用户的使用习惯和偏好,提供更加精准的词汇推荐。

  • 语音识别与合成
    集成语音识别和合成技术,允许用户通过语音查询近义词,提升使用便捷性。

  • 多语言支持
    扩展至多种语言的近义词查询,满足不同语言学习者的需求,增加用户群体。

通过以上步骤和策略,开发一个成功的近义词App不仅可以帮助用户提高语言能力,还能在市场中占据一席之地。

  • 客服微信

    客服微信

留言咨询

当前留言咨询调用了外置插件功能,该插件不在主题功能范围内,
如需要请安装并启用优美在线咨询反馈插件